"The ESP Sampler" LP (1967)







New York City: ESP-Disk' (LP, compilation), 1967.
12.25" x 12.25", single LP, two sides, 42 tracks, "ESP-1051".

The ESP Sampler, a compilation sampler from ESP-Disk' (New York City), released in 1969. This contains an insert listing tracks not noted on the back cover.

Track 20 of Side A is a selection from the ESP release of William S. Burroughs' Call Me Burroughs.
